一 |     A former Ohio State University student-athlete is speaking out against Rep. Jim Jordan's bid for House speaker, saying Jordan "turned a blind eye" to allegations of abuse against a team doctor during his time as assistant coach for the university's wrestling team.Rocky Ratliff is now an attorney who also represents several other former OSU wrestlers in an ongoing lawsuit against the university."I think the wrestlers that I represent, not one of us, would back him for such a leadership position," Ratliff told ABC News Live Prime anchor Linsey Davis.He continued, "He's abandoned us for his own selfish reasons when he could have helped us. He's chosen not to. So that is not the good makings of any type of leadership or any type of leader that he would have put up with at Ohio State. It's just not. None of us wrestlers believe he should get that position."A spokesperson for Jordan, R-Ohio, told ABC News, "Chairman Jordan never saw or heard of any abuse, and if he had, he would have dealt with it."The allegations of abuse were against Dr. Richard Strauss, an Ohio State team doctor and sports medicine researcher. Strauss is accused of sexually abusing at least 177 men over an 18-year period from 1979 to 1997 -- nearly his entire time at Ohio State, according to an independent report released in 2019.Investigators determined that university officials ignored nearly two decades of accusations of sexual abuse against Strauss, who killed himself in 2006 at age 67, seven years after retiring from the university.The accusations of abuse involved athletes from at least 16 sports including wrestling, hockey and swimming, and included Strauss' work at the student health center and an off-campus clinic that he founded late in his tenure, according to the report.The university removed Strauss as a school physician in 1996 after a flurry of student complaints and reported his actions to the State Medical Board of Ohio. However, the school allowed Strauss to retain his tenured faculty position while he operated an off-campus clinic, where the report says he continued to abuse students.Ohio State University has since admitted that it failed to protect students from Strauss, paying out $60 million in settlements to some 296 victims.Jordan, who was an assistant coach on the team from 1986 to 1994, came under fire in 2018 when several former OSU wrestlers took their allegations against Strauss to the media and claimed Jordan was aware of Strauss' inappropriate behavior and failed to report it. The university then announced it was opening an investigation into the allegations against Strauss.Jordan also denied knowing about the abuse when the allegations first came out in 2018.Jordan is now facing renewed scrutiny amid the ongoing battle for House speaker. After again failing to receive enough GOP support, the congressman and chair of the House Judiciary Committee was defeated a second time after a vote on Wednesday afternoon."We believe very strongly, especially all the wrestlers that were there at the time, that Jim Jordan knew what was going on," Ratliff said on Wednesday.Ratliff continued, "Jordan should come forward and tell the truth about what happened. At least meet with the guys. He's failed to do that -- to hear our side, he's failed. You know, even if you believe what Jim Jordan says, he has never once reached out to any wrestler to say, 'Hey, I missed it. I'm sorry. How are you feeling?'"ABC News' Eric Ortega, Imtiyaz Delawala, Lindsey Griswold, and Andrea Amiel contributed to this report.。

    Different types of consumer lithium primary batteries on display Photo: VCGChinese researchers have developed a new high-energy lithium primary battery that can deliver both long-lasting energy and strong bursts of power while maintaining stable performance at temperatures as low as -40 C, Science and Technology Daily reported on Monday.
A research team led by Chen Zhongwei at the Dalian Institute of Chemical Physics under the Chinese Academy of Sciences developed a 25-ampere-hour pouch-type lithium-metal primary battery. Tests conducted by the safety laboratory of the China Electronics Standardization Institute showed that the battery achieved an energy density of more than 750 Watt-hour per kilogram at a low discharge rate, according to the report.
Meanwhile its discharge rate can be increased by up to 100 times, enabling short bursts of high-current discharge at 10C. The "C" stands for C-rate, which is the charge and discharge rates of a battery. According to sector website Battery University, the capacity of a battery is commonly rated at 1C, meaning that a fully charged battery rated at 1Ah should provide 1A for one hour. The same battery discharging at 0.5C should provide 500mA for two hours, and at 2C it delivers 2A for 30 minutes. 
The new battery puts China among the world's leading players in high-power primary battery technology.
Primary batteries offer high specific energy, long storage times and instant readiness, allowing them to be used immediately even after long storage. 
Primaries play an important role, especially when charging is impractical or impossible, such as in military combat, rescue missions and forest-fire services, the article said. 
Traditional lithium primary batteries can store large amounts of energy for long periods, but their ability to rapidly release that energy can be limited. The new battery is designed to combine high energy density with high power output, allowing it to both operate for extended periods and provide large amounts of power when needed.
The battery can deliver short bursts of high-current discharge at up to 10C and sustain discharge at 4C. At room temperature, its specific power reaches 4,487 Watts per kilogram, according to Science and Technology Daily.
The battery also maintains strong performance under extremely cold conditions. At -40 C, the battery retains an energy density of 447 Watt-hour per kilogram at a 1C discharge rate. Its annual self-discharge rate is below 1 percent, meaning that it loses relatively little stored energy during long periods of standby.
Such characteristics could make the battery suitable for equipment that needs both long-term energy storage and sudden high-power output, including drones, robots, spacecraft and sensors deployed in remote areas.
Chen said the team achieved a breakthrough in cathode materials by developing a high-entropy oxide material and has established a pilot production line with an annual capacity of 10 tons, linking material development with battery-cell production.
The battery has passed third-party testing and is now undergoing further validation for applications including drones, robots, spaceflight simulators and field sensor nodes, according to Chen.
